11.32 PHP扩展模块安装
安装一个redis的模块:
- cd /usr/local/src/
- wget https://codeload.github.com/phpredis/phpredis/zip/develop
- mv develop phpredis-develop.zip #devolop包是一个zip包,重命名为.zip文件,便于下一步解压
- unzip phpredis-develop.zip
- cd phpredis-develop
- /usr/local/php/bin/phpize #生成configure文件,以进行下一步操作,若报错缺少autoconf包,需要手动安装“yun install -u autoconf”
- ./configure --with-php-config=/usr/local/php/bin/php-config
- make
- make install
- /usr/local/php/bin/php -i |grep extension_dir #查看扩展模块存放目录,可以在php.ini中去自定义该路径
- vim /usr/local/php/etc/php.ini #编辑php配置文件,增加一行配置(可以放到文件最后一行):extension = redis.so
- /usr/local/php/bin/php -m |grep redis #查看php是否加载redis模块